Required:
Minimum 10 years of experience in Java, Angular JS and AWS.
Strong experience with Java (11/17) in AWS Lambda environments
Solid understanding of AWS services: Lambda, API Gateway, DynamoDB, S3, CloudWatch
Skilled in DynamoDB data modeling, query optimization, and managing secondary indexes.
Proficiency in AngularJS (1.x) and frontend refactoring
Familiar with CI/CD workflows, Git version control
Strong problem-solving skills with an emphasis on writing clean, modular code
In-depth knowledge of AWS and cloud best practices
Tasks:
Backend (AWS Lambda - Java)
Upgrade Java Runtime: Migrate AWS Lambda functions from current Java version to the latest supported version (e.g., Java 17 or latest supported by AWS).
Refactor Legacy Code: Improve code structure, modularity, and readability. Replace deprecated libraries and patterns.
Review and Optimize existing DynamoDB Queries: o Identify and implement appropriate secondary indexes
Improve performance and cost-efficiency of database operations
Frontend (AngularJS)
Upgrade Node.js Runtime: Update build and deployment environment to a supported Node.js version compatible with the AngularJS application.
Refactor UI Code: Improve maintainability of AngularJS components and services.
* [stretch] Revamp Look & Feel: Apply design updates to improve UX and visual consistency.
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.